Activities

The Pensychnant Foundation manages the Pensychnant Conservation Centre and Nature Reserve to promote conservation, sustainable land use, and public engagement with nature.

Objects: For The Benefit Of The Public:- To Conserve, Restore, Improve, And Protect The Physical And Natural Environment And Biodiversity Of Pensychnant As A Nature Reserve And Nature Conservation Centre. - To Promote Nature Conservation, By Informing And Educating The Public About Natural History, And Nature Conservation Principles And Practices- To Promote Nature Conservation By Raising Awareness Of The Importance Of Nature To Individual And Societal Well-Being.- To Advance Nature Conservation, By Recording, And Studying Places, Objects, Species, And Ecosystems Of Botanical, Zoological, Ornithological, Archaeological, Or Geological Interest, Or Of Natural Beauty.
